Black Family-Owned Business Celebrates Getting Their Fish Fry Products into 2,500+ Grocery Stores — Within Just 3 Years!
Atlanta-based Joe’s Gourmet, a food-products company has embarked on a national expansion following its appearances on ABC’s Shark Tank and Good Morning America. The family-owned business was founded by Joe Dowell, his wife Maranda, and his parents, Joseph and Patricia. Joe’s Gourmet offers savory and flavorful breading mixes used to bake or fry seafood, chicken and vegetables. These scrumptious products are sold in major U.S. supermarket chains including Publix, Giant Eagle, Walmart, Kroger, Meijer, and Stop N Shop.

The Houston Rockets game plan was to keep Dallas Mavericks superstar Luka Doncic in check and make the role players beat them. Neither was accomplished as the Mavericks got a triple double (33 points, 16 rebounds, and 11 assists) from Doncic and 30 points from reserve guard Tim Hardaway Jr. as Dallas beat Houston 113-100 in the “Battle of I-45” at the Toyota Center on Tuesday.
